Resolved Google wallet stopped working/Device doesn't meet security requirements


Status
Not open for further replies.
I apologize, but tell me, are the firmwares currently available on the website stable, are they fixed? Can I have time to download the firmware today on Xiaomi 13 Ultra for 10/11/23, is there a fix there? Thank you for your reply!
Tomorrow.
 
Starting from tomorrow:
- beta ROMs will include the fix the same way it used to be until today and it will be updated with each update as beta updates are usually faster than stables,
- stable ROMs will NOT include the fix at all. To make Google Wallet work, you must flash Magisk and the relevant Play Integrity fix module.

Reuploading 50 ROMs each time Google changes something is, as you can imagine, a nightmare. We can't do it indefinitely so it will be a last reupload in this case. As in the first reupload, new stables without a fix will be pushed in batches.
So you will post play integrity fix to flash with magisk tomorrow ? Because on stable for now there is no fix which could work with root.
 
First of all, I'm really happy to be using this rom and I hope to be able to keep using it.
I updated the rom last week and it Gwallet worked fine so far. Today it failed again.

As far as I understand, the next fix will not be publish in short term in the stable (honestly this makes the rom not very recomendable, as by doing this people is forced to use a beta or root), anyway...

I my case I have my phone rooted, with magisk.
Is there anyone with the magisk module working on xiaomi.eu rom?
If so, can you post the link to xda or module GitHub or so?
Thank you.
 
  • Like
Reactions: Gralfitox
Ok I think now I understand the procedure.

1st Starting from tomorrow all Betas will include fix.
2nd starting from tomorrow they will upload the last time all stables (with removed already used fix) and this will let us use with Magisk other fixes, like the one from chiteroman.

So the downgrade is that for stable you have to always use root to get your payments work. For me is not an issue but a lot of people will not be very pleased..
 
Starting from tomorrow:
- beta ROMs will include the fix the same way it used to be until today and it will be updated with each update as beta updates are usually faster than stables,
- stable ROMs will NOT include the fix at all. To make Google Wallet work, you must flash Magisk and the relevant Play Integrity fix module.

Reuploading 50 ROMs each time Google changes something is, as you can imagine, a nightmare. We can't do it indefinitely so it will be a last reupload in this case. As in the first reupload, new stables without a fix will be pushed in batches.
I imagine the same rules will apply to HyperOS xiaomi.eu when released? the first stable not having the fix and the beta including with each update?
 
Ok I think now I understand the procedure.

1st Starting from tomorrow all Betas will include fix.
2nd starting from tomorrow they will upload the last time all stables (with removed already used fix) and this will let us use with Magisk other fixes, like the one from chiteroman.

So the downgrade is that for stable you have to always use root to get your payments work. For me is not an issue but a lot of people will not be very pleased..
Thanks for clarification.
Now it's clear.
 
Starting from tomorrow:
- beta ROMs will include the fix the same way it used to be until today and it will be updated with each update as beta updates are usually faster than stables,
- stable ROMs will NOT include the fix at all. To make Google Wallet work, you must flash Magisk and the relevant Play Integrity fix module.

Reuploading 50 ROMs each time Google changes something is, as you can imagine, a nightmare. We can't do it indefinitely so it will be a last reupload in this case. As in the first reupload, new stables without a fix will be pushed in batches.
I love this solution. Let my as a user worry about the problems and let me fix them. And not block me from using the general solutions found online ;p But as for now I am not using root/Magisk will you as a xiaomi.eu team provide some kind of tutorial to how to install it or maybe link a trusted one? Im kinda lost if the device type matters like for TWRP, will my data will erased etc. when installing the Magisk. BTW. great work you are doing out there ;p
 
  • Like
Reactions: Doug2uk
Starting from tomorrow:
- beta ROMs will include the fix the same way it used to be until today and it will be updated with each update as beta updates are usually faster than stables,
- stable ROMs will NOT include the fix at all. To make Google Wallet work, you must flash Magisk and the relevant Play Integrity fix module.

Reuploading 50 ROMs each time Google changes something is, as you can imagine, a nightmare. We can't do it indefinitely so it will be a last reupload in this case. As in the first reupload, new stables without a fix will be pushed in batches.

Sorry, I do not understand at all. Can you please explain this for "Dummies"? I guess, I won't be the only one here.
- Does this mean: Install a beta ROM instead of a stable and everything is fine and Google Wallet will work again?
- Or does this mean: If you want to use Google Wallet again, then you MUST root your phone, install Magisk and Play integrity stuff together with a stable ROM?

Please explain.
 
Is there a way to include the fix while still letting users to "fix" it themselves in case Google breaks it again? I think it works on EvoX and Derpfest that way.
Would it even make sense to spend (a lot of) time developing such a modular solution for the stable ROMs that are released every few months, when Google can break the workaround in a matter of days ?
 
Hey devs, i'd like to ask you, how long are you going to fight with your business team (google ) if I were you i'd like to find a new job. Its kind serious and kind of joke. But users here are like people from tickets in jira in my job. @Igor Eisberg
Hey @Igor Eisberg could you write me dm? I wanna ask you smth
 
  • Haha
Reactions: kearmau5
- Does this mean: Install a beta ROM instead of a stable and everything is fine and Google Wallet will work again?
If you're using a Beta ROM (newest one coming today, or newer), it will work just fine. If you're using a Stable, then the latest reupload that will come in few days will remove existing fix for Play Integrity (which in fact didn't work since yesterday...), allowing you to flash Magisk and relevant module with fix.
 
allow us to rebuild the rom and pick the patches we want to include ourselves.
Yes, keep dreaming. Want me to ZIP you the whole buildbot too?

Is there a way to include the fix while still letting users to "fix" it themselves in case Google breaks it again? I think it works on EvoX and Derpfest that way.
No, that would be a waste of time to begin with.

Hey devs, i'd like to ask you, how long are you going to fight with your business team (google ) if I were you i'd like to find a new job. Its kind serious and kind of joke. But users here are like people from tickets in jira in my job. @Igor Eisberg
Hey @Igor Eisberg could you write me dm? I wanna ask you smth
If it were me to decide, I wouldn't even begin this fight, because it's really none of our business, people can go complain to Google for solutions.
 
If you're using a Beta ROM (newest one coming today, or newer), it will work just fine. If you're using a Stable, then the latest reupload that will come in few days will remove existing fix for Play Integrity (which in fact didn't work since yesterday...), allowing you to flash Magisk and relevant module with fix.
Will last Fuxi weekly version have the fix as well?
 
If you're using a Beta ROM (newest one, coming today or newer), it will work just fine. If you're using a Stable, then the latest reupload that will come in few days will remove existing fix for Play Integrity (which in fact didn't work since yesterday...), allowing you to flash Magisk and relevant module with fix.
Ok, thank you :)

This means, that we have TWO alternatives:
1. Use a beta ROM. Then Google Wallet will work.
2. Use a stable ROM. This makes it necessary to root the phone and to install Magisk/Play Integrity fix module for Google Wallet to work.

Correct?

Unfortunately this raises another question ;)
Can a beta ROM be installed as simple as new version of a stable ROM?
 
  • Like
Reactions: juddal and Blaza
This means, that we have TWO alternatives:
1. Use a beta ROM. Then Google Wallet will work.
2. Use a stable ROM. This makes it necessary to root the phone and to install Magisk/Play Integrity fix module for Google Wallet to work.

Correct?
Yes, correct.
Unfortunately this raises another question ;)
Can a beta ROM be installed as simple as new version of a stable ROM?
Procedure is same, but it's recommended to wipe data while switching between Beta and Stable and vice versa.
 
Would it even make sense to spend (a lot of) time developing such a modular solution for the stable ROMs that are released every few months, when Google can break the workaround in a matter of days ?
There's no need to "develop" it, as it has been working that way in the legacy (pre miui 14) builds.
 
Yes, keep dreaming. Want me to ZIP you the whole buildbot too?


No, that would be a waste of time to begin with.


If it were me to decide, I wouldn't even begin this fight, because it's really none of our business, people can go complain to Google for solutions.
No one from clients/business is starting wars with devs - of course, in their minds."




I would like to ask you about your branch management and CI/CD.
May we chat for 1-2 min in DMs?
 
Last edited:
  • Like
Reactions: Smaritz
Status
Not open for further replies.